Sharon Osbourne in Talks to Revive Ozzfest With Live Nation, Targeting 2027

Talks remain preliminary, with budget pressures plus talent‑fee demands the main obstacles.

Overview

  • Osbourne said she has recently discussed an Ozzfest return with promoter Live Nation, characterizing the effort as exploratory rather than finalized.
  • She suggested the festival could be back as soon as 2027, with no lineup, routing or venues announced yet.
  • A reboot would broaden beyond strictly metal, while preserving a small “baby stage” to spotlight emerging acts.
  • Separately, Osbourne is developing a classical tour of Black Sabbath’s catalog performed by local orchestras with state‑of‑the‑art visuals, also in partnership with Live Nation.
  • She is pursuing a scripted feature about a portion of Ozzy Osbourne’s life, positioning these projects as complementary tributes while Ozzfest revival plans confront the cost and booking hurdles that previously curtailed the tour.
